How Strong is Silicon Metal?
The mechanical strength of silicon metal is determined by multiple interrelated factors, including purity, impurity content, and crystalline structure. Here's a detailed breakdown:
Key Factors Affecting Strength
Purity
High-purity silicon (>99%) exhibits greater structural integrity and corrosion resistance.
Impurities (e.g., Fe, Al, Ca) degrade mechanical properties by introducing lattice defects.
Crystal Structure
Silicon adopts a diamond-cubic lattice, contributing to its inherent hardness (Mohs ~7) but also brittleness.
Grain size/orientation: Fine-grained silicon typically shows higher strength due to grain boundary strengthening.

Mechanical Properties Overview
| Property | Typical Value/Behavior |
|---|---|
| Hardness | ~7 Mohs (comparable to quartz) |
| Tensile Strength | Low (brittle fracture dominant) |
| Compressive Strength | High (resists deformation) |
| Fracture Toughness | Poor (susceptible to cracking) |
Practical Implications
Processing Challenges: Brittleness necessitates careful machining (e.g., diamond tools for cutting).
Alloying Benefits: Combining with metals (e.g., Al, Cu) improves toughness for industrial applications.
Quality Control: Spectroscopic analysis is critical to verify purity/impurity levels for strength-critical uses.
Conclusion
Silicon metal's strength is a balance of its intrinsic hardness and extrinsic factors like purity. While hard, its brittleness limits load-bearing applications unless alloyed or purified for specific uses (e.g., semiconductor wafers).
